WHY IS THE SPACER I RECEIVED NOT 3" THICK?
The amount advertised is the amount your truck will be raised in the front, not the spacer thickness. The spacers included in the kit is designed to work with the geometry of your suspension and give you the MAXIMUM amount of lift with minimal alterations to your ride so it will NOT affect your ride quality or overextend your suspension parts.
HOW DO I INSTALL THIS KIT?
These strut spacer kits install easily and quickly using only basic hand tools, all from the comfort of your driveway. Simply unbolt/remove your factory strut assembly. Install the strut spacer on top of your original strut mount, and reinstall the strut assembly. Rear lift blocks simply install between your axle and OE leaf pack using our U-Bolts.
WANT MY TRUCK LEVELED, WHAT KIT SHOULD I BUY?
The best way to find out which kit you need is to measure from the ground to the top center of your wheel well in the front and in the rear. Subtract the two numbers and that is the amount you need in order to level your truck.
DO I NEED AN ALIGNMENT AFTER INSTALL?
A wheel alignment is always recommended after any components of a vehicle's suspension have been altered. This includes disassembly and reassembly. Having a proper wheel alignment will ensure proper vehicle control during on and off-road driving conditions, as well as help maintain even treadwear over your expensive tire investment.
